About this book
In an era marked by the burgeoning spirit of adventure and camaraderie, "Tom Slade's Double Dare" by Percy Keese Fitzhugh captures the essence of youth at Temple Camp. As Tom Slade embarks on a thrilling journey filled with challenges, he learns the true meaning of friendship and bravery. This novel uniquely intertwines the excitement of scouting with the trials of personal growth, showcasing the importance of resilience and teamwork. Ideal for students and young readers, this story encourages exploration and self-discovery amidst the backdrop of nature's wonders. With its vivid depiction of camp life and the spirit of daring, "Tom Slade's Double Dare" remains a timeless tale that resonates with anyone seeking adventure and inspiration.
